WebAn aneurysm is, most often, a kind of bubble located near or at origin of a vessel (image on right). An infundibulum, on the other hand, is a wide base, like a pedestal, of a vessel (image on left). In an aneurysm, the branch is located next to the aneurysm. In an infundibulum, the branch comes out of the top (apex) of the larger base. Branches of the ophthalmic artery supply all the structures in the orbit around the eye, as well as some structures in … p valley rtWebAdvances in balloon-assisted coiling. Balloon remodelling during endovascular coiling involves the temporary inflation of a balloon catheter across the aneurysm neck during the placement of coils.5 14 The balloon catheter increases coil packing density and is removed towards the end of the procedure.
